Answer:
The number of seashells he have in his collection all together is <u>140</u>.
Step-by-step explanation:
Given:
Stanley has a collection of seashells. He found 35% of his collection on Florida beaches.
Stanley has 49 seashells from Florida.
Now, to find the number of seashells of his collection altogether.
Let the number of seashells all together be ![x.](https://tex.z-dn.net/?f=x.)
Percentage of seashells found on Florida beaches = 35%.
Number of seashells found on Florida beaches = 49.
Now, to get the number of seashells altogether we put an equation:
![35\%\ of\ x=49.](https://tex.z-dn.net/?f=35%5C%25%5C%20of%5C%20x%3D49.)
⇒ ![\frac{35}{100} \times x=49](https://tex.z-dn.net/?f=%5Cfrac%7B35%7D%7B100%7D%20%5Ctimes%20x%3D49)
⇒ ![0.35\times x=49](https://tex.z-dn.net/?f=0.35%5Ctimes%20x%3D49)
⇒ ![0.35x=49](https://tex.z-dn.net/?f=0.35x%3D49)
Dividing both sides by 0.35 we get:
⇒ ![x=140.](https://tex.z-dn.net/?f=x%3D140.)
Therefore, the number of seashells he have in his collection all together is 140.
